How to Sync Your iPhone 4S with Your Computer
- Start by connecting your iPhone to your computer with the dock connector–to–USB cable included with your iPhone.
- Select your iPhone in the iTunes source list.
- Name your iPhone.
- Choose what, if anything, you want iTunes to automatically synchronize, and then click Done.
Why are my Apple music playlists not syncing?
Check your settings and network connection on all of your devices: Make sure that your devices have the latest version of iOS, iPadOS, macOS, or iTunes for Windows. Make sure that Sync Library is turned on for all of your devices. Connect all of your devices to the Internet.
Does Apple music work on iPhone 4S?
Apple Music requires iOS 8.4, which requires an iPhone 4s or higher.

How do I sync my playlists from my iPhone to iTunes?
Sync your content using Wi-Fi
- Connect your device to your computer with a USB cable, then open iTunes and select your device. Learn what to do if your device doesn’t appear on your computer.
- Click Summary on the left side of the iTunes window.
- Select “Sync with this [device] over Wi-Fi.”
- Click Apply.

What’s the highest iOS for iPhone 4S?
List of supported iOS devices
| Device | Max iOS Version | Physical Extraction |
|---|---|---|
| iPhone 3GS | 6.1.6 | Yes |
| iPhone 4 | 7.1.2 | Yes |
| iPhone 4S | 9.x | No |
| iPhone 5 | 10.2.0 | No |
How do I sync my iTunes playlist to my iPhone?
Select the “Music” option on the left pane. Ensure the “Sync Music” check-box is selected. In the “Playlists” section, check the playlists you wish to sync with your iOS device. Select “Sync” and your playlist should sync.
Why have my iTunes playlists disappeared?
iTunes playlists disappeared may be caused by iTunes upgrades, music library displacement, or careless deletion. Usually, you can recover disappeared iTunes playlists in two ways: one is using the iTunes music library XML file, and the other is directly recovering from the iTunes backup.
